Founded in 1857, Northwestern Mutual offers life insurance integrated with financial planning, investments, and trust services. The company appears in the latest J.D. Power U.S. Individual Life Insurance Study and remains a top market player—ranked No. 1 in U.S. individual life insurance sales by premium for full-year 2023, according to LIMRA. Northwestern Mutual offers term, whole life (participating), and universal life insurance sold through financial advisors. The company is included in the 2024 J.D. Power U.S. Individual Life Insurance Study (scores reported on a 1,000-point scale) and leads U.S. individual life sales by premium per LIMRA’s full-year 2023 ranking. For eligible whole life policies, the company announced an estimated $7.3 billion policyowner dividend for 2025, reflecting its mutual structure and scale.

Customization via riders is more limited than at several competitors. Northwestern Mutual’s commonly available options focus on core protections—waiver of premium, guaranteed insurability/additional purchase benefits, children’s term coverage, and term blending—with accelerated death benefits for terminal illness often included on base policies. By contrast, peers like New York Life, Guardian, and Prudential publicly promote broader elective riders, including chronic care/chronic illness and other living-benefit features, accidental death, and specialized cash‑value riders (e.g., overloan protection on certain UL/VUL) (Policygenius; New York Life Chronic Care Rider; Guardian riders; Prudential BenefitAccess; Prudential Living Needs Benefit). Northwestern Mutual does not sell guaranteed‑issue individual life insurance (Northwestern Mutual; NerdWallet; Forbes Advisor).

Strengths: No. 1 in U.S. individual life insurance sales by premium (LIMRA); advisor-led planning integrated with investments and trust services (Financial Planning; Wealth Management); A++ (Superior) Financial Strength Rating with Stable outlook from AM Best; substantial 2025 dividend declaration for eligible WL policies (company announcement).

Restrictions: Comparatively fewer optional riders than many peers—particularly for chronic illness/chronic care and certain cash‑value management features (Policygenius; Guardian; New York Life; Prudential); no guaranteed‑issue individual life policies (NerdWallet; Forbes Advisor).
